    3. Thanks, Don! I'm almost certain this is my great grandfather! There has been some confusion as to whether his first name was Sidney or Albert. I always thought it was Sidney but found the cemetery record that said Albert. Is there anyone in the Sasser list related to this line??? -----Original Message----- From: Don L. Sasser <dlsasser@email.msn.com> To: PATTY STEWART <PTSTEWART@worldnet.att.net>; SASSER-L@rootsweb.com <SASSER-L@rootsweb.com> Date: Friday, May 08, 1998 2:18 PM Subject: RE: [SASSER-L] Sassers / Texas Confederate pensions >In the 1880 Red River Co., TX census: Page 207 ED 65. > Race Sex Age Born >J.F. Sasser W. M. 33 AL GA. GA > F.C. (wife) W. F. 28 Al. SC. SC > M.J. (dau) W. F. 8 TX > J.S. (son) W. M. 3 TX > S.A. (son) W. M 2 TX. > >Perhaps S.A. is your Albert S. As he was two in 1880 he would have been >born in 1878 not 1881. >__________________________________________________________________________ >> -----Original Message----- >> From: PATTY STEWART [mailto:PTSTEWART@worldnet.att.net] >> Sent: Monday, May 04, 1998 8:19 PM >> To: SASSER-L@rootsweb.com >> Subject: Re: [SASSER-L] Sassers / Texas Confederate pensions >> >> >> My g grandfather was Albert S. Sasser born December 17, 1881 and died >> February 21, 1916 in Red River County, Texas. I'm not sure who >> his parents >> were but I'm wondering if he might be related to Jacob. >> -----Original Message----- >> From: Robert Earl Woodham <woodham@leo.infi.net> >> To: SASSER-L@rootsweb.com <SASSER-L@rootsweb.com> >> Date: Sunday, May 03, 1998 11:50 PM >> Subject: [SASSER-L] Sassers / Texas Confederate pensions >> >> >> Dear Don, >> >> The first two men on the Texas Confederate pensions, W. P. (WILLIAM P.) >> and JAMES LINSFORD (JAMES LUNSFORD), were both sons of RICHARD HENRY >> SASSER and JANE JOHNSON. >> >> James Lunsford married LAVINIA E. BRIDGE in 1871 and later moved to >> Texas. I don't have anything on his descendants though. >> >> His brother William P. also moved to Texas. Don't have anything on his >> descendants either (my records are very sparse on Texas records!). >> >> The "J. F." was JACOB F., born in Barbour County, Alabama (on the >> Georgia border) and son of SAMUEL D. SASSER and his wife ELIZABETH JANE. >> SAMUEL D. was a son of JOHN S. SASSER Sr. and grandson of BRITTON. >> Again, I have no info on Jacob's descendants. >> >> I don't have a clue as to the identity of BERRY BRYANT.
